If all goes as per the plan, Mathura and Vrindavan will soon be connected via a cruise service. Referring to this, Union Shipping Minister Sarbananda Sonowal said that Mathura and Vrindavan will be connected with a cruise service, for which waterways on the Yamuna will be developed.

The Minister stated that the experience of travelling via cruise will lure tourists visiting Agra to also visit Mathura.

The twin cities of Mathura and Vrindavan are famed for being the birthplace of Lord Krishna, and attract a large number of pilgrims and tourists every year. People who are keen to go on a spiritual sojourn, these twin cities are their go-to place. And since the places of interest are not that far from each other, one gets to explore most of the attractions in just a day.

With this new development, it is expected that these destinations will be able to attract more tourists in the near future.
